Lakers Reintroduce ‘California Dream’ Jerseys for 2025–26 Season

23d56322d9333e45e51a94607a815e46

The Los Angeles Lakers are turning back the clock in style. For the 2025–26 NBA season, the franchise has officially announced the return of their California Dream City Edition jerseys, a design first introduced in 2023–24. The announcement was accompanied by a sleek video on social media, teasing fans about the uniform’s comeback.

“The Los Angeles Lakers are bringing back their 2023–24 ‘California Dream’ City Edition uniform for the 2025–26 season,” the team said in a statement. “The uniform, presented by Bibigo, celebrates the evolution of the Lakers’ identity.”

These uniforms return after last season’s LakeShow kits drew heavy criticism, especially following a rough 1–9 start. In contrast, the California Dream design is steeped in Lakers history and symbolism. Its all-black base, accented with purple and gold, nods to the team’s journey from Minneapolis to Los Angeles. A triangle-style “Lakers” wordmark on the chest pays homage to West Coast basketball aesthetics from the 1960s, while the number font reflects the era of Kobe Bryant’s dominance from 1999 to 2017.

Details run deep: the shorts feature “LAL” on the buckle — a double nod to Los Angeles Lakers and the phrase Leave A Legacy — while the LA ‘speed’ logo reappears on the side panel, cementing the uniform’s distinctive identity.

Nike and the Lakers opted to revive the California Dream jerseys due to their historic appeal and better reception compared to last year’s City Edition. Reactions from fans have been mixed: some question the reuse of past designs, while others celebrate the return of a jersey deeply tied to the franchise’s heritage.

The California Dream jersey will once again rotate alongside the gold Icon, purple Statement, and white Association editions.
